GCAP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review
79 of the 3,480 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Gain Capital Holdings, Inc. (GCAP)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$157M — down 17% from $189M a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 13 funds closed out of GCAP and 12 opened new positions — a net loss of 1 holder — while 24 trimmed existing stakes and 35 added.
The largest buyer was Lombardia Capital Partners, opening a new position worth an estimated $16.9M. The largest seller was Castleark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$6.5M sold.
